A Flourishing Beauty Market in Papua New Guinea
The beauty and personal care industry in Papua New Guinea is expanding rapidly, driven by a young population, rising disposable incomes, and increasing exposure to global beauty trends. From skincare and cosmetics to haircare and fragrances, demand for quality beauty products continues to climb in urban centres like Port Moresby and Lae as well as in regional towns. At the heart of this growth are wholesalers who supply salons, pharmacies, retailers, and resellers with the products that keep shelves stocked and customers satisfied.
Beauty wholesalers do more than move products. They curate ranges suited to local skin types and climate conditions, manage import logistics, and ensure that authentic, safe products reach consumers. Why Wholesalers Matter in the Beauty Sector
Wholesalers are the backbone of the beauty supply chain. They allow small salons and retailers to access international brands at competitive prices without managing complex imports. A strong wholesaler guarantees authenticity, which is vital in a market where counterfeit cosmetics can pose health risks. They also provide consistency of supply, enabling businesses to maintain customer trust by always having popular products on hand.

Trends Driving the Beauty Industry
Several powerful trends are shaping beauty in Papua New Guinea. Natural and organic products are gaining momentum as consumers become more ingredient-conscious. Sun protection and skincare formulated for tropical climates are in high demand given the country's intense sunlight and humidity. The professional salon sector is expanding, increasing demand for salon-grade haircare and nail products. Social media is also accelerating awareness of global trends, prompting wholesalers to stock the latest cosmetics and fragrances.
The Importance of Authenticity and Safety
In any beauty market, authenticity is paramount. Reputable wholesalers source products through legitimate channels, ensuring that cosmetics and skincare meet safety standards and are free from harmful counterfeits. Buyers should prioritise suppliers with transparent sourcing, proper storage that protects products from heat and humidity, and a track record of supplying genuine brands. This protects both businesses and the consumers they serve.
